1. 创建一个列表用于演示 首先,我们需要一个示例列表来遍历。这个列表可以是任何数据类型,例如整数、字符串等。 python my_list = ['apple', 'banana', 'cherry', 'date'] 2. 使用for循环和range函数遍历列表索引 结合range()函数和len()函数,我们可以遍历列表的索引。range(len(my_list))会生成一个从0...
enumerate()会将一个可遍历的对象(如列表)作为输入,返回一个迭代器,其中包含每个元素及其对应的索引。 代码示例: # 使用 enumerate 遍历列表fruits=['苹果','香蕉','橙子','葡萄']forindex,fruitinenumerate(fruits):print(f"索引:{index}, 水果:{fruit}") 1. 2. 3. 4. 在上述代码中,enumerate(fruits)...
这里我们将列表的长度存储在变量list_length中。 步骤3: 使用循环遍历索引 现在我们已经获取了列表的长度,接下来我们使用循环遍历索引。在Python中,我们可以使用for循环来遍历一个范围,范围的起始值为0,结束值为列表长度减1。下面是示例代码: foriinrange(list_length): 1. range()函数生成一个从0到列表长度减1...
同时访问索引和元素:enumerate函数同时访问元素的索引和值,使代码更加简洁。 劣势: 对于不需要索引的遍历任务,使用enumerate可能显得不太必要。 使用while循环 除了for循环,还可以使用while循环来遍历列表。这种方式需要自己管理迭代的索引。 my_list = [1, 2, 3, 4, 5] index = 0 while index < len(my_list)...
可以使用enumerate()函数来同时遍历列表的元素和索引。具体示例如下: my_list = ['a', 'b', 'c', 'd'] for index, value in enumerate(my_list): print(f"Index: {index}, Value: {value}") 复制代码 上述代码会输出: Index: 0, Value: a Index: 1, Value: b Index: 2, Value: c Index:...
2.1、通过for in 遍历列表 colours = ["red","green","blue"]forcolourincolours: print(colour) 2.2、可以先获得列表的长度,然后根据索引号遍历数组,同时输出索引号 foriinrange(0, len(colours)): print(i, colours[i]) data = ['曹操','刘备','孙权','荀彧','诸葛亮','周瑜','曹仁','关羽',...
python疑难问题 1、遍历列表的三种方式 一、总结 一句话总结: 方法一、直接遍历列表:for i in list1,i代表索引,list1.index(i)可以得到索引对应的值 方法二、遍历索引:for i in range(len(list1)),i代表索引,list1[i]代表索引对应的值
同时访问索引和元素:enumerate函数同时访问元素的索引和值,使代码更加简洁。 劣势: 对于不需要索引的遍历任务,使用enumerate可能显得不太必要。 使用while循环 除了for循环,还可以使用while循环来遍历列表。这种方式需要自己管理迭代的索引。 my_list = [1,2,3,4,5] ...
知道列表的常用操作:增删改查 能够使用 for 循环实现对列表中所有元素的遍历 1. 列表的定义 list(列表) 是 Python 中使用 最频繁 的数据类型,专门用于存储 一串 数据,存储的数据 称为 元素; 列表用 [] 定义,元素 之间使用 , 分隔; 列表的 索引 从0 开始,索引 就是元素在 列表 中的位置编号。 """ 列表...